Find the needle in the haystack:



When life throws so many situations, failures, and confusion in your life, there is the tendency to give up or remain stagnant. needle in a hystackThis book "Moving the Needle: Get Clear, Get Free and Get Going in Your Career, Business and Life!" by Joe Sweeney, gives readers the guide to charting out a clear path in the midst of chaos.



Know your market:



There are times when people go looking for jobs but are unaware of the current trends, state and advancement of the market. This kind of attitude will get you nowhere because companies do not and will not hire irrelevant people.



So, to get a clear picture of the current market trend, read "What Color Is Your Parachute? 2015: A Practical Manual for Job-Hunters and Career-Changers" by Richard N. Bolles, who gives a clear picture of what the market looks like at present. His book has sold over 10 million copies and each year he comes out with an updated version.



Fight minority with confidence:



It is of no secret that women are a minority in the job market and they work extra hard when it comes to fighting for various positions in the corporate world. Well, for those women who want to learn how to outsmart your male counterparts or colleagues read "The Confidence Code: The Science and Art of Self-Assurance — What Women Should Know" by Katty Kay and Claire Shipman.



Their book teaches women how to clothe themselves with confidence and learn the tricks to advance in their career. Another book that they co-authored is a book called Womenomics’. Do take a look at this book to for further insight.
